Some organizing tips can help keep your house tidy and clean while not being burdensome. Most of us find house cleaning to be a full-time job. When you wrap up the last room, it’s time to start over. An efficient organizational plan can resolve this daunting cycle.

Do you know people whose house is invariably clean? Do you ask, “How do they do it?” If we look closely, we’ll see that they have a process. The editors at PureWow.com in “7 Secrets of People Who Always Have a Clean House” gives us seven keys for meticulous housekeeping.

Two ideas I find sensible are to devote twenty minutes each day to a cleaning project like dusting, cleaning toilets, etc. The writers also suggest spending five minutes resetting your residence before you retire to bed. We all make one last walkabout, checking our doors and turning off lights. Let’s add five minutes and put anything that’s out of order back into its place.
